Помощь - Поиск - Пользователи - Календарь
Полная версия этой страницы: 10G Ethernet MAC
Форум разработчиков электроники ELECTRONIX.ru > Cистемный уровень проектирования > Разработка цифровых, аналоговых, аналого-цифровых ИС
cinema_effect
Помогит пожалуйста! Я скачал с opencores.org проект 10G Ethernet MAC, написанный на Verilog. Сейчас я пытаюсь его просинтезировать в RTL Compiler, но у вылазят ошибки:

Error: instance name required for module instance {VLOGPT-58] [read_hdl]
:in file ../rtl/verilog/generic_fifo.v
'if (MEM_TYPE == `MEM_AUTO_SMALL) begin'

Error: Parsing error [VLOGPT-1] [read_hdl]
: Bad declaration using undeclarate type 'generate' in file ../rtl/verilog/generic_fifo.v
'end'

There are some problems with file ../rtl/verilog/generic_fifo_ctrl.v

Error: Illegal declaration [VLOGPT-1] [read_hdl]
: Redeclaration of symbol 'EARLY_READ' in file ../rtl/verilog/generic_fifo_ctrl.v
'Parameter EARLY_READ'

Последняя ошибка вылазит для всех параметров, описанных в данном файле.
Я уже перерыл кучу документации, но никак не могу разобраться в чем проблема ))) Помогите исправить, пожалуйста )))
masics
Может надо включить поддержку verilog 2001?
cinema_effect
А не подскажете как его включить в RTL Compiler 8.1?
masics
Я никогда не пользовался RC, но, согласно help line:
read_hdl -v2001 file_name.v
cinema_effect
Спасибо Вам большое! Эти ошибки ушли, RC начал elaborate делать, правда опять какие то ошибки появились, но это уже с кодом вроде бы проблема, буду разбираться ))))
masics
Наздоровье!
Оффтопик вопрос - почему RC? Это личный выбор или выбор компании?
cinema_effect
Это выбор компании. А у Вы знаете что-то получше?
masics
Цитата(cinema_effect @ Aug 24 2009, 11:46) *
Это выбор компании. А у Вы знаете что-то получше?

Мы всегда пользовались Synopsys.
Для просмотра полной версии этой страницы, пожалуйста, пройдите по ссылке.
Invision Power Board © 2001-2025 Invision Power Services, Inc.